Anti-Graffiti Program

General Information

The City of Sacramento is taking action to wipe out graffiti and clean up crime. The Code Enforcement, General Services, and Police Departments are working together to manage a practical Graffiti Abatement Program in Sacramento. The City is working to keep neighborhoods clean and attractive through various activities including abatement programs, educational outreach, community involvement and police enforcement.

Mission Statement

To maintain and improve the quality of our community by removing graffiti from private and public property through:

  • Empowerment - to remove and prevent graffiti throughout the City of Sacramento by empowering citizens and instilling neighborhood pride;
  • Education - to improve the quality of life in the City of Sacramento by removing and preventing graffiti through educational programs and community outreach;
  • Enforcement - develop and administer graffiti intervention and suppression programs for the City of Sacramento;
  • Eradication - continue abatement efforts through the Graffiti Abatement Program, Public Works, Community Volunteers, and the Youth Abatement Program.

Core Services

We will assist residences within the City of Sacramento city limits in four ways:

  1. By providing, free of charge, one of four standardized paint colors for residents to utilize in graffiti removal on their own property;
  2. Providing custom color matched paint up to one gallon on a one time basis for the property owner to abate their own property;
  3. Abate graffiti on any city structure located near or around their property or neighborhood;
  4. And, provide anti-graffiti information and referral services. We will abate graffiti on private residences whose owners fail to comply with the City of Sacramento's current anti-graffiti ordinance (89-032 §61.09.903). These property owners are subject to a service fee and clouded title.
